Does anyone know where I can get a replacement fuel tank sender? My car is a 428, AC, auto.
Will a similar unit from a another GM division work? The last part number I found was 6427640.

While you might get lucky and find a new one somewhere, they are getting rare, and very expensive. Even a NOS item may not work well after sitting for so many years.

There are some rebuilding services around, one being Tri-Starr. You can check them at: http://tristarrradiator.com

Unfortunately the Hollander Interchange Manuals do not break down to the sending units, so we can't find any others that might fit.

Be careful of any "universal" units. You need to know if yours is a 90ohm typical early GM one. New units may be much higher ohm ratings and your gauge will not read right. I just put new vintage looking gauges in my '40 Pontiac (converting to all modern stuff) with a 1970 Chevy II gas tank and new sending unit. I had to add a "module" that goes between the tank and gauge and set it for the 90ohm unit. The module was about $125.00.

The newer gauges have much higher ohm ratings that supposedly give the gauge needle a more sweeping action. Me? Who cares? I'm just interested in full and empty, in between I don't care how smoothly the needle moves.
